History & Occult Background
The Coexist image as it is widely known today was created by Polish graphic designer Piotr Mlodozeniec in 2000, originally submitted for an art competition sponsored by the Museum on the Seam in Jerusalem, a museum dedicated to coexistence. The image used Islamic, Jewish, and Christian symbols; subsequent versions, popularized through bumper stickers in the United States from the early 2000s onward, expanded the design to incorporate a wider range of traditions, including the pentagram of earth-based spirituality, the yin-yang of Taoism, the symbols of Buddhism, Hinduism, and others.
The design arrived in broader culture at a moment of intense global religious tension and quickly became shorthand for a specific values position: that religious and spiritual difference need not produce violence or hierarchy. Within the pagan and witchcraft communities, the sticker carries particular resonance because many practitioners have navigated religious persecution, misunderstanding, or family estrangement rooted in their path. Displaying the pentagram alongside other traditions' symbols is, for many witches, a quiet but meaningful act of claiming a seat at the table.

What symbols are included in the Coexist design? Versions vary slightly, but the most common iteration features symbols representing Islam, Judaism, Christianity, Buddhism, Hinduism, Taoism, and earth-based or neopagan spirituality. The arrangement forms the word "COEXIST" using each symbol as a letter or letter element.

How do I apply the sticker so it lasts? Clean the surface thoroughly with rubbing alcohol and let it dry completely before applying. Smooth from the center outward to avoid air bubbles. Avoid applying in extreme heat or cold. For bumper or exterior use, the weatherproof vinyl holds well through normal weather conditions.
